Roasting enhances the flavors of any vegetable, but seems to add a wonderful, rich sweetness when done with cherry tomatoes. This recipe takes that sweetness, complements it with fresh herbs and a touch of heat from red pepper flakes, with some low-fat ricotta to smooth it all out. I topped it with some salty, nutty Pecorino cheese.
Ingredients
- 2 pounds red cherry tomatoes, halved
- ½ pound tomatoes, roughly ch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, thinly sliced
- 3 tablespoons chicken broth
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
- 1 teaspoon red pepper flakes
- ¾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
- ¼ cup julienned fresh basil leaves
- 2 tablespoons chopped flat-leaf parsley
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h oregano
- 12 ounces whole wheat linguine
- ½ (16 ounce) container low-fat ricotta cheese
- ½ cup finely shredded Pecorino Romano cheese
Directions
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Step 2
Combine all tomatoes, garlic, chicken broth, olive oil, balsamic vinegar, red pepper flakes, salt, and pepper in a large, glass baking dish; toss to coat.
Step 3
Roast in the middle of the preheated oven, stirring regularly, until tomatoes are tender, about 45 minutes.
Step 4
Remove from the oven and stir in basil, parsley, and oregano.
Step 5
When the tomatoes have been roasting for about 35 minutes, b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il.
Step 6
Cook linguine at a boil until tender yet firm to the bite, 5 to 7 minutes (cook for 2 minutes less than package directions.) Drain and return to the pot.
Step 7
Add the roasted tomatoes and herbs to the linguine and cook over medium-low heat for 2 minutes.
Step 8
Add ricotta cheese and stir until melted and smooth.
Step 9
Serve topped with Pecorino Romano cheese.
Nutrition Facts (per serving)
Nutrition Facts | |
---|---|
Servings Per Recipe 6 | |
Calories 347 | |
% Daily Value * | |
Total Fat10g | 13% |
Saturated Fat4g | 20% |
Cholesterol28mg | 9% |
Sodium504mg | 22% |
Total Carbohydrate49g | 18% |
Dietary Fiber10g | 35% |
Total Sugars3g | |
Protein18g | |
Vitamin C37mg | 185% |
Calcium233mg | 18% |
Iron1mg | 7% |
Potassium517mg | 11% |
